Output 51d60d7149310b4126f3036ece72de50a0804c3ecc87e0d7927be1e20e94fc55:1

value
28490
script pubkey
OP_0 OP_PUSHBYTES_20 6cb2134c6b1cceebba10c150506960a8cdd1847d
address
bc1qdjepxnrtrn8whwssc9g9q6tq4rxarpradan9re
transaction
51d60d7149310b4126f3036ece72de50a0804c3ecc87e0d7927be1e20e94fc55
confirmations
335352
spent
true